SugarCRM (SugarAI) runs a managed bug bounty program on HackerOne and publishes an RFC 9116 security.txt at the rebranded apex host. Both were verified live in this pass; the automated probe missed them in the prior round because it only checked the legacy sugarcrm.com hosts.

SugarCRM runs a coordinated vulnerability disclosure program on Hackerone. A machine-readable /.well-known/security.txt is served. A dedicated security contact is published.
